Lovely dinner at Icebergs.
They brought a metal card at the table to scan a QR code to pay for dinner (qlub.io).

I paid using Apple Pay. Amex said "third-party processor, doesn't count". No $200 benefit for me.

Oops. And I'm running out of time to use the benefit this year (ie 6 hours, can't buy a gift-card).

Any other thoughts on how to get value today?

I don't think "Apple Pay" is the third party payment processor in this instance : it's qlub.io.

I take it that you scanned a QR code, which was a website with an online menu, and then paid through that website on your phone. This is somewhat similar to ordering pick up through Uber Eats (though you're eating in).
To qualify for the credit, you needed to physically tap/insert your phone or card on the restaurants eftpos machine.
